Transaction 8888888893e6d758bf73317b975df7a6334d8658c867a9aba120e314c01e21b3
1 Input
1 Output
-
8888888893e6d758bf73317b975df7a6334d8658c867a9aba120e314c01e21b3:0
- value
- 13891
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 270772e9abe8cd7ac10e7a5c9fa14de6fc516163a8a3c9211aae718df0b840c6
- address
- bc1pyurh96dtarxh4sgw0fwflg2dum79zctr4z3ujgg64eccmu9cgrrq4fcsuh